THE EX AND THE WHY

The Ex and The Why small logo
All too often relationships end with unanswered questions and hurt feelings. In every episode of this half hour strip, someone gets the opportunity to finally get closure and just maybe a second chance at happiness and love. Each brokenhearted participant will walk us through the ups and downs of their failed relationship while our producers lure their ex into a surprise meeting. When all is finally revealed, will the exes get their lingering questions answered? And is there a chance to rekindle their relationship?
